I’d like to keep my following list private so other people can’t see who I’m following on Instagram — is that actually possible? Does Instagram have a setting for this, or is the following list always visible to anyone who visits your profile, even if your account is public?
Yes, it’s possible to hide your following list on Instagram by making your account private. Go to your profile, tap the menu (three lines) in the top right corner, select “Settings,” then “Privacy,” and turn on the “Private Account” option. Once your account is private, only approved followers can see your following list, posts, and stories.

Instagram doesn’t offer a dedicated “hide following list” setting. The following/followers lists are only hidden from non-followers if your account is private — for public accounts, they’re visible to anyone viewing your profile.
Workaround: Some users create a secondary “mutuals only” list or use close friends features, but there’s no official way to hide following while keeping the account public. Instagram has tested a “hide following” option in limited beta, but it hasn’t rolled out broadly.

For instance, the “Restrict” feature is a secret weapon; it’s like putting specific followers in a penalty box where they can’t see when you’re online or if you’ve read their DMs, and their comments on your posts are only visible to you. You can also curate your feed without the drama by using “Mute” to silently hide someone’s posts and stories while still following them. Short answer: No — Instagram has no dedicated “hide following” switch; if your account is public anyone can view your following list, but if you make your account private only approved followers can see it. Workarounds: use a private secondary account, remove/block specific users, or make your account private (there have been limited beta tests of a hide feature but it’s not generally available).
